Circle the expression that has the smallest value when x = 4

5 – x 1/2 x x + 1 x - 4

Answer:

  (d)  x-4

Step-by-step explanation:

If we assume your answer choices are ...

  (a) 5 -x = 5 -4 = 1

  (b) 1/2x = 1/2(4) = 2

  (c) x +1 = 4 +1 = 5

  (d) x -4 = 4 -4 = 0

Then the last choice (d) x -4 has the smallest value at x=4.
